The Lolak of Indonesia

The Lolak of Indonesia, numbering approximately 3,900 people, are Engaged yet Unreached. They are described as an ethnolinguistic community of Indonesia They are an Indigenous people, with Lolak as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Gorontalo of Sulawesi people cluster of the Malay Peoples. Their primary religion is Sunni Islam. They primarily speak Malay, Manado.
